Bollards: Protecting pedestrians, defining spaces.

Bollards, those sturdy and often colorful posts that line our streets and sidewalks, play a crucial role in enhancing pedestrian safety and defining public spaces. Though often overlooked, these unsung heroes of urban design serve a multitude of important functions.

Protecting pedestrians from traffic: Bollards act as physical barriers, separating pedestrians from moving vehicles. They create a safe zone for people to walk, reducing the risk of accidents and injuries. This is particularly important in areas with heavy traffic or where sidewalks are narrow or nonexistent.

Preventing unauthorized vehicle access: Bollards can be used to restrict vehicle access to certain areas, such as pedestrian plazas, parks, and historical sites. By preventing cars from entering these spaces, bollards help create safer and more enjoyable environments for pedestrians and other non-motorized users.

Defining and organizing public spaces: Bollards can be used to delineate different areas within a public space, creating a sense of order and organization. They can be used to mark the boundaries of pedestrian walkways, separate traffic lanes, or create designated areas for seating, gathering, or public art.

Enhancing the aesthetics of urban environments: Bollards can also serve as decorative elements, adding visual interest and character to public spaces. They come in a variety of shapes, sizes, and colors, allowing designers to create unique and visually appealing streetscapes.

Question 1: What are the different types of garden furniture materials?
Answer 1: Garden furniture comes in a variety of materials, each with its own unique properties. Popular choices include wood (teak, cedar, acacia), metal (wrought iron, aluminum, stainless steel), plastic (polyethylene, polypropylene), and wicker (natural or synthetic).

Question 2: How do I choose the right garden furniture for my needs?
Answer 2: Consider factors like the size of your outdoor space, the intended use (dining, lounging, entertaining), your personal style, and the local climate. Choose furniture that is durable, comfortable, and complements your garden's overall design.

Question 3: How can I care for my garden furniture?
Answer 3: Regular cleaning and maintenance will help extend the life of your garden furniture. Clean it with mild soap and water, and use specific cleaning solutions for specific materials. Protect wooden furniture with a sealant or oil, and store cushions and fabrics indoors when not in use.

Question 4: How can I create a comfortable and inviting outdoor space?
Answer 4: Arrange your furniture to create conversation areas and traffic flow. Add cushions, throws, and pillows for comfort and style. Incorporate plants, flowers, and other decorative elements to create a visually appealing and relaxing atmosphere.

Question 5: What are some space-saving garden furniture ideas?
Answer 5: Consider foldable or stackable furniture that can be easily stored when not in use. Wall-mounted or hanging furniture can also save space and add a unique touch to your garden. Multi-functional furniture, such as benches with built-in storage, can also maximize space utilization.

Question 6: How can I protect my garden furniture from harsh weather?
Answer 6: Use weather-resistant materials like teak or aluminum that can withstand rain, sun, and wind. Invest in protective covers or store furniture indoors during extreme weather conditions. Regular maintenance and cleaning can also help prevent damage caused by harsh weather.
